letter in sussex express - 2006/03/25 02:08 In response to John Stockdale's response to my letter, I would like to make it clear that I had not researched his circumstances as suggested . The remark about him looking to downsize was really only a flippant observation of the possible needs of a group of people in Lewes. At the exhibition we were approached on many occasions by residents of Lewes who were looking to downsize and could not find suitable accomodation. I appologise if Mr Stockdale thought I was actually referring to his actual circumstances or had researched them, I honestly had no idea, but was merely making an observation about this type of housing need in Lewes. The relevance is that the provision of the type of unit that will appeal to people looking to downsize is that it frees up larger family housing for new families. It should also be noted that we are not basing our whole strategy for regenerating the Phoenix Quarter on this type of housing need, but that we consider there is a wide range of housing needed in Lewes District including, family housing, flats for single people and couples, sheltered housing, assisted living housing and affordable housing. We intend to determine the housing mix in the scheme by reference to Lewes District Council's housing needs survey and by reference to the viability and land use issues that will determine the appropriate mix.
